Sumario: This following technical project was carry out in order to make known the technology of open source honey net as a support tool for management of computer security, which can be implemented in small or medium companies, as a protection measure, to prevent thefts or alterations of information. In this case, the honey net of low interaction is developed in virtualized environments and provides WEB, FTP, DNS and Mail trap services configured in such a way that they are susceptible to attacks in order to perform data capture and control tasks. To verify the right functioning of the resources used by the honey net, threats of malicious code, backdoor and distributed denial of service are simulated; the attacker makes use of a specific port to achieve its purpose. The obtained results show that for malware cases the intrusion detection system does not record alerts, leaving logs as evidence which can be viewed on the administration website. Finally, all activities carried out by the intruder to the honey net will be registered in the honey wall, these activities will allow the creation of a contingency plan to help protect a real production network.
